sadhu ji

There is the crux of the matter. Dhan Dhan Sri Guru Granth Sahib Maharaj is not a manual, not a training manual, not a driver's manual. It is the Guru. Granth Sahib ji speaks with the voice of all the Gurus who went before, and Granth Sahib contains their light. Granth Sahib ji is the Teacher.

ਗੁਰਬਾਣੀ ਇਸੁ ਜਗ ਮਹਿ ਚਾਨਣੁ ਕਰਮਿ ਵਸੈ ਮਨਿ ਆਏ ॥੧॥ gurabaanee eis jag mehi chaanan karam vasai man aaeae ||1|| Gurbani is the Light to illuminate this world; by His Grace, it comes to abide within the mind. Granth Sahib ji is the Light that dispels Darkness.

ਗੁਰ ਪਰਸਾਦੀ ਛੁਟੀਐ ਬਿਖੁ ਭਵਜਲੁ ਸਬਦਿ ਗੁਰ ਤਰਣਾ ॥੧॥ gur parasaadhee shhutteeai bikh bhavajal sabadh gur tharanaa By Guru's Grace you shall be saved. Through the Word of the Guru's Shabad, you shall cross over the terrifying world-ocean of poison. ||1|| Granth Sahib ji grants His grace.

pr
ਸਬਦੁ ਭਾਖਤ ਸਸਿ ਜੋਤਿ ਅਪਾਰਾ ॥ sabadh bhaakhath sas joth apaaraa || Giving voice to the Shabad, the moon of the mind is illuminated with infinity. Granth Sahibji gives voice to the Shabad. Hear it.
